Problem Note 32477: Normal density curve should be absent on the SummaryPanel and Histogram ODS Graphics plots for the two-sample t test when DIST=LOGNORMAL
When DIST=LOGNORMAL is used with the two-sample t-test, the ODS Graphics plots SummaryPanel and Histogram contain a normal density curve. The normal density curve should be absent from these plots.
There is no circumvention for this problem.
